Which state of India has the maximum number of large dams?

  1. Madhya Pradesh
  2. Rajasthan
  3. Odisha
  4. Maharashtra — Correct Answer
Explanation:

According to the National Register of Large Dams (NRLD) maintained by the Central Water Commission:

  • Maharashtra has the maximum number of large dams in India (over 2000).
  • It is followed by states like Madhya Pradesh and Gujarat, but Maharashtra leads by a significant margin.

Large dams are critical for irrigation, hydroelectricity, and water supply in the state.
